Output 5c56bac6820d266990ed1ca38000a860769725c6c5803020f4ebac8389758f7e:1

value
3257740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66fd8d81784f033ccd88cc8e87170aa86d562801 OP_EQUAL
address
3B5abGKCrFz63aCRtuL8Qm1tRJiHbkYzJC
transaction
5c56bac6820d266990ed1ca38000a860769725c6c5803020f4ebac8389758f7e
spent
true